GM Style

As a GM, I prefer running homebrew content with a big focus on player agency. In general, expect to be presented with lots of open-ended problems to solve rather than being led by the nose along a predetermined story. I still work to make sure the party is grounded in the setting and has clear goals to work towards, but I don’t consider it my job to figure out how you’ll accomplish those goals. That’s where you come in. I consider improv and running wild with the good ideas of my players to be one of my biggest strengths. Accommodating the machinations of my players brings me endless joy and I firmly believe it’s the players who should be in the driver’s seat. When it comes to d20 fantasy, the more I allow the players to direct the campaign, the less certain my prep becomes. How can I know that hours of prep on a dungeon will pay off when my players might never go there? It’s their story to tell, after all. As such, my prepped dungeons won’t typically feature the wildest bells and whistles like sound SFX activated by stepping on tiles. They’ll still be functional and look great, but I’ll always prioritize player agency over the Disney World experience. I’m not running Paizo Foundry modules out of the box, after all. Beyond that, I strive to be fair as a GM. My worlds are filled with challenges. I think accomplishing things should feel possible – likely, even, with good prep, teamwork, and a bit of luck – but never guaranteed. I tend to run RAW but with a degree of flexibility when narratively appropriate or cool. I strive to present complex – and fantastic – settings where NPCs act in accordance with their goals. I’ve got a decent vocal range and try to voice my NPCs. Lastly, I’m big on DMing over Discord with webcams on. I feel like the energy of groups skyrockets when we all commit to video calls. This isn’t a must for me (discussed during session 0) but it’s a heavy preference for me.
